PIC is where you are the pilot in command. Any training flights with an instructor on board will be logged as Pu/t (pilot under training). Any training flights where you are the sole occupant of the flight are logged as P1 or PIC. Obvious as you are the only person there, ergo, you are pilot in command. Hence, your first flight as PIC will be your first solo. Every subsequent solo flight will be logged as PIC.
